Facebook pixel
>Blog>Ciência de Dados
Ciência de Dados

Aprenda a Manipular Planilhas com o Pacote Openxlsx Em Python

Aprenda a Manipular Planilhas com o Pacote Openxlsx em Python.

Aprenda a Manipular Planilhas com o Pacote Openxlsx em Python

Instalando e Configurando o Openxlsx em Python

Para começar a utilizar o Openxlsx em Python, é necessário realizar a instalação da biblioteca. Felizmente, a instalação é simples e pode ser feita através do gerenciador de pacotes pip. Abra o terminal ou prompt de comando e execute o seguinte comando:

pip install openpyxl

Após a instalação bem-sucedida, você estará pronto para começar a utilizar o Openxlsx em seus projetos Python. Agora, vamos configurar o ambiente para começar a trabalhar com planilhas.

Primeiramente, importe o módulo openpyxl no seu script Python:

import openpyxl

Com o Openxlsx instalado e importado, você está pronto para começar a manipular planilhas em Python.

Nossa metodologia de ensino tem eficiência comprovada
Nossa metodologia de ensino tem eficiência comprovada Aprenda uma nova língua na maior escola de idiomas do mundo! Conquiste a fluência no idioma que sempre sonhou com uma solução de ensino completa. Quero estudar na Fluency
Nossa metodologia de ensino tem eficiência comprovada

Manipulando Planilhas com o Openxlsx em Python

Agora que você já tem o Openxlsx instalado e configurado, é hora de aprender como manipular planilhas utilizando essa poderosa biblioteca em Python.

1. Abrindo uma planilha existente:

Para abrir uma planilha existente, utilize a função load_workbook() e passe o caminho do arquivo como argumento. Por exemplo:

workbook = openpyxl.load_workbook('caminho/do/arquivo.xlsx')

2. Acessando uma planilha específica:

Para acessar uma planilha específica dentro do arquivo, utilize a função worksheet() e passe o nome da planilha como argumento. Por exemplo:

sheet = workbook['Nome da Planilha']

3. Lendo valores de células:

Para ler o valor de uma célula específica, utilize a notação de colunas e linhas. Por exemplo, para ler o valor da célula A1, utilize:

value = sheet['A1'].value

4. Escrevendo valores em células:

Para escrever um valor em uma célula específica, utilize a mesma notação de colunas e linhas. Por exemplo, para escrever o valor “Hello, World!” na célula A1, utilize:

sheet['A1'] = "Hello, World!"

Recursos Avançados do Openxlsx em Python

Além das funcionalidades básicas de leitura e escrita de células, o Openxlsx oferece recursos avançados para manipulação de planilhas em Python. Aqui estão alguns exemplos desses recursos:

1. Formatação de células:

Com o Openxlsx, é possível formatar as células da planilha, alterando a cor de fundo, a fonte, o tamanho, entre outros atributos. Utilize as funções disponíveis no módulo openpyxl.styles para aplicar formatações às células desejadas.

Nossa metodologia de ensino tem eficiência comprovada
Nossa metodologia de ensino tem eficiência comprovada Aprenda uma nova língua na maior escola de idiomas do mundo! Conquiste a fluência no idioma que sempre sonhou com uma solução de ensino completa. Quero estudar na Fluency
Nossa metodologia de ensino tem eficiência comprovada

2. Criação de gráficos:

O Openxlsx também permite a criação de gráficos a partir dos dados da planilha. Utilize as funções do módulo openpyxl.chart para criar diferentes tipos de gráficos, como gráficos de barras, linhas e pizza.

3. Fórmulas e funções:

É possível utilizar fórmulas e funções do Excel diretamente nas células da planilha utilizando o Openxlsx. Utilize a notação das fórmulas do Excel para realizar cálculos e operações nos dados da planilha.

Conclusão

Neste artigo, você aprendeu como manipular planilhas com o pacote Openxlsx em Python. Desde a instalação até recursos avançados, exploramos as principais funcionalidades dessa biblioteca poderosa. Agora, você está preparado para utilizar o Openxlsx em seus projetos Python e realizar a manipulação de planilhas de forma eficiente e prática. Aproveite todo o potencial do Openxlsx para automatizar tarefas e extrair informações valiosas de planilhas em Python.

A Awari é a melhor plataforma para aprender sobre ciência de dados no Brasil.

Aqui você encontra cursos com aulas ao vivo, mentorias individuais com os melhores profissionais do mercado e suporte de carreira personalizado para dar seu próximo passo profissional e aprender habilidades como Data Science, Data Analytics, Machine Learning e mais.

Já pensou em aprender de maneira individualizada com profissionais que atuam em empresas como Nubank, Amazon e Google? Clique aqui para se inscrever na Awari e começar a construir agora mesmo o próximo capítulo da sua carreira em dados.

Nossa metodologia de ensino tem eficiência comprovada
Nossa metodologia de ensino tem eficiência comprovada Aprenda uma nova língua na maior escola de idiomas do mundo! Conquiste a fluência no idioma que sempre sonhou com uma solução de ensino completa. Quero estudar na Fluency
Nossa metodologia de ensino tem eficiência comprovada
Nossa metodologia de ensino tem eficiência comprovada
Nossa metodologia de ensino tem eficiência comprovada

Aprenda uma nova língua na maior escola de idioma do mundo!

Conquiste a fluência no idioma que sempre sonhou com uma solução de ensino completa.

+ 400 mil alunos

Método validado

Aulas

Ao vivo e gravadas

+ 1000 horas

Duração dos cursos

Certificados

Reconhecido pelo mercado

Quero estudar na Fluency

Sobre o autor

A melhor plataforma para aprender tecnologia no Brasil

A fluency skills é a melhor maneira de aprender tecnologia no Brasil.
Faça parte e tenha acesso a cursos e mentorias individuais com os melhores profissionais do mercado.